An inactive protein precursor of a digestive enzyme is secreted into the pancreatic duct. It must undergo limited proteolytic cleavage to become catalytically active. Such an inactive precursor enzyme is best termed:
- A Zymogen ✓
- B Apoenzyme
- C Holoenzyme
- D Prosthetic enzyme
Explanation
B zymogen (proenzyme) is an inactive precursor activated by cleavage of specific peptide bonds, e.g., trypsinogen, pepsinogen, proelastase. An apoenzyme is the protein portion of an enzyme lacking its required cofactor; the catalytically complete apoenzyme-plus-cofactor complex is the holoenzyme. B prosthetic group is a tightly bound cofactor such as heme or biotin. Zymogen activation is irreversible and amplifies signals such as the clotting and complement cascades.
